When linking an palyback-tutorial-4 application against static gstreamer libraries
it is necessary to add libgmp.dll.a as a dependency, since it defines the "_gnu_exception_handler" and "___chkstk_ms" symbols. However attempt to add it
to the list of additional dependencies results in a build error:
C:\gstreamer\1.0\x86_64\lib\libgmp.dll.a : fatal error LNK1107: invalid or corrupt file: cannot read at 0x480
Platform: Windows 7 Developemnt environment: Visual Studio 10 Profeccianal
